Solution Overview
Problem
Standalone automation devices face limitations in configuration due to limited display and input options, and inconvenient firmware updates when embedded in machines, requiring disassembly for updates and lacking secure power supply solutions.
Innovation Solution
A standalone automation device with a removable memory port, signal converter, power supply unit, and isolation unit, featuring a USB port for front-panel connectivity, allowing configuration and updates via a computer or cellphone without field power, and incorporating a transformer or magnetic coupler for signal and power isolation.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Ease of operation
If a removable memory port is added to enable convenient configuration and firmware updates, then ease of operation is improved, but device compl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The USB port serves multiple functions: data communication for configuration, firmware updates, and power supply when disconnected from field power, eliminating the need for separate interfaces and reducing overall system complexity despite adding a universal interface
Solution Approach 2:
The USB to UART convertor acts as an intermediary device that bridges the USB interface and the device's serial communication interface, enabling standard USB connectivity without requiring complex custom interface design
2Ease of operation
If power supply is provided when disconnected from field power, then ease of operation is improved, but reliability deteriorates due to potential electrical hazards
Solution Approach 1:
The isolation unit acts as an intermediary between the USB power input and the internal power distribution system, providing galvanic isolation that blocks electrical hazards while allowing power transfer, thus maintaining both safety and operational convenience
Solution Approach 2:
The isolation unit extracts and removes the dangerous electrical connection between the USB power source and the internal system, separating the power transfer function from the electrical connection to eliminate shock hazards
3Reliability
If signal isolation is implemented to improve safety, then reliability is improved, but device compl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The isolation unit provides multiple isolation functions simultaneously: power supply isolation, signal isolation, and ground reference isolation, achieving comprehensive safety protection through a single integrated component rather than multiple separate isolation circuits

Function Achieved in This Case
Enables convenient configuration, monitoring, and firmware updates without disassembly, with secure power supply and signal isolation, improving usability and reliability by allowing front-panel connections using standard cables and reducing the risk of electrical shock.
Implementation Method 1
the isolation unit comprises a transformer to isolate the power supply
Implementation Method 2
the isolation unit is further configured to isolate the signals with a magnetic coupler

A standalone automation device (100) comprises: a removable memory port (101), configured to transmit data between the device (100) and the equipment (200) which also has a removable memory port; a removable memory control unit (102), comprising a signal convertor (112) for converting a removable memory interface to a serial interface; a power supply unit (103), configured to provide power supply when the device (100) is connected to the equipment (200) and disconnected to the field, and an isolation unit (104), configured to isolate the power supply. Compared with the existing prior arts, the proposed solution is convenient for connecting with the computer or cellphone, especially with isolation solution for power supply.
